The digital one is a bit out of date but they will give you an idea of what is easily receivable with fairly basic kit.

As for whats better than sky - almost anything if you ask me

For many of us its the thrill of being able to watch tv from foreign parts, and seeing if you can push the equipment further and further to get something new

I wouldnt recommend a DB to start with - Id suggest buying some cheapish kit and seeing if the hobby interests you - if not then no loss - you havent invested too much money into it, and a simpler box will allow you to get up and running fairly quickly.
